Nails and staples often sit so tightly in timber that only a sharply closing edge can grip them. The Knipex carpenters' pincers 50 01 210 SB take hold of the nail head close to the surface, and the rounded head works as a pivot when you roll the pliers over, which protects the workpiece. The tool is built for the toughest use, with a cutting edge hardness of about 60 HRC.

SB version
The suffix SB stands for the self service pack. Tool and design match the carpenters' pincers 50 01 210, supplied on an SB card in a blister and therefore ready for display on the sales shelf.
